The MPX2200DP utilizes piezoresistive technology to transduce pressure into an analog output voltage. When pressure is applied to the pressure port, the internal resistive elements change their resistance, resulting in a corresponding change in the output voltage. This output voltage is ratiometric to the supply voltage, providing an accurate representation of the applied pressure.
